Summary of Bill HR 5497

The bill introduced in the 119th Congress under the designation H.R. 5497 on September 18, 2025, aims to designate the Apostle Islands National Park and Preserve and address other related purposes, providing a potential framework for the protection and management of the specified area.

Current Status of Bill HR 5497

Bill HR 5497 is currently in the status of Bill Introduced since September 18, 2025. Bill HR 5497 was introduced during Congress 119 and was introduced to the House on September 18, 2025.  Bill HR 5497's most recent activity was Ordered to be Reported in the Nature of a Substitute (Amended) by the Yeas and Nays: 20 - 17. as of February 11, 2026
